  1. File No. INF26-20889

    Resolution making certain changes in the budget of the City of Tampa for the fiscal year ending September 30, 2026; approving the transfer, reallocation and/or appropriation of $21,495,000 within the Stormwater Bond Series 2023 Fund for the South Howard Flood Relief and Streetscape Project; providing an effective date. Public Comment before vote required.

    Background

    This financial resolution reallocates $20,895,000 from the Lower Peninsula Watershed Plan and $600,000 of earned interest from the capital outlay budget reserve for a total of $21,495,000 within the Stormwater Bond Series 2023 Fund for the South Howard Flood Relief and Streetscape Project.

  8. File No. AB2-25-16

    Public Hearing on application of Colin Rice requesting Special Use 2 for a Small Venue, Beer and Wine (Consumption On Premises Only), generally located at 1726 W. Cypress St. & 901 N. Fremont Ave. – An ordinance approving a Special Use Permit (SU-2) for alcoholic beverage sales – small venue (Consumption On Premises Only) and making lawful the sale of beer and wine at or from that certain lot, plot or tract of land located at 1726 West Cypress Street and 901 North Fremont Avenue, Tampa, Florida, as more particularly described in Section 2; providing that all ordinances or parts of ordinances in conflict are repealed.

    Staff Report Details

    Zoning: I

    Future Land Use: General Mixed Use-24

    Staff Findings: The Development Review and Compliance staff has reviewed the petition and finds the request INCONSISTENT with the applicable City of Tampa Land Development Regulations. See findings from Transportation relating to Transportation related waivers requested. Site plan modifications are required to be made between first and second reading should it be the pleasure of City Council to approve this application.
